**FAQ: How do I get through the shuttle-bus gate at Fennick Campus?**

The shuttle from Harwood Street drops you at the south gate of Fennick Campus. During core hours (07:00–19:00) the gate opens automatically when the bus arrives. Outside those hours, or if the sensor misses the bus, use the pedestrian side gate. Your badge will work there once activated, which usually takes two working days. Until then, use the keypad. The current gate code is below.

door code, bafog-kawip: bdg-HQ-8

**Building Access — Pool Car Key Cabinet**

The key cabinet for Greywick Logistics pool cars is mounted in the loading corridor behind Goods-In. Night shift staff may issue keys for urgent runs only; record vehicle, time out, and driver in the ledger on the shelf. Return keys to their numbered hooks before end of shift. The cabinet opens with the code below.

badge for tajeg-kagap: bdg-EWZTJN-83588199

If the Bramblewick pool exhausts its 64 connections during a release, pause the deploy and check for leaked transactions in the migration runner. Restart pgherd with the drain flag, wait for active count to reach zero, then resume. Release managers verifying pool health should query the Copperline stats endpoint, authenticating with the internal key shown below.

gateway credential: kto15_8KtvEYSD8WJ9Uyq

## 2.8.0 — Changed defaults

Following the cron drift investigation on the Wrenfall scheduler, several defaults have changed. Jobs previously assumed the host clock was authoritative; we now compare against the Pellinor time service before each run and skip execution if drift exceeds the tolerance window. Retry backoff is also longer, since tight retries were amplifying the drift symptoms. If you're picking up scheduler work, note that older runbooks reference the pre-2.8 values and are no longer accurate. The new defaults are listed below.

config for bahop-baduf:
[kasion]
team = lamath
access_code = ac_d807e5
host = kasion.paliqcloud.corp
port = 4000
owner = julix.tamvan
peer = frair.qorvelsoft.local